Job description
We are seeking a Software Engineer who is passionate about observability tooling, data, and integrations. In this role, you will contribute to building and improving components that support how engineering teams collect, analyze, and act on critical system data. You will work alongside other engineers to implement solutions that enhance visibility into systems, support the development lifecycle, and improve reliability and performance.
This role is encouraged to leverage modern AI tools to enhance development workflows and productivity. We are looking for engineers who are interested in learning and applying emerging technologies in practical ways across the engineering lifecycle.
If you're passionate about observability, analytics, and solving technical problems as part of a team, we'd love to hear from you.
Responsibilities and Duties of the Role:
- Contribute to the development and maintenance of components that support observability tools, data pipelines, and engineering systems.
- Collaborate with teammates to implement features that improve system monitoring, data collection, and analysis.
- Learn and apply AI-assisted development tools to improve coding efficiency and workflow productivity.
- Help implement updates to existing engineering data models and integrations across systems.
- Assist in debugging issues and contribute to root cause analysis under guidance from senior engineers.
- Support the delivery of data-driven insights that help improve system performance and reliability.
- Identify small opportunities to improve code quality, documentation, or team processes.
Requirements
- Minimum 3 years of professional experience in software development.
- Experience building and maintaining applications using modern programming languages (e.g., Golang, TypeScript, Python, Java, C++, Rust) and frameworks (e.g., React, Angular).
- Strong analytical and problem-solving skills with attention to detail.
- Experience with modern development practices, including version control (e.g., GitHub) and CI/CD or configuration-based deployments (e.g., Kubernetes, Terraform, CloudFormation)., * Experience with observability platforms (e.g., Datadog, Splunk, New Relic).
- Familiarity with data platforms and databases such as Databricks, Snowflake, MySQL, or PostgreSQL.
- Experience working in large-scale engineering environments.
- Exposure to distributed systems or streaming platforms; understanding of client-server architecture is a plus.
- Exposure to using data or observability tools to support engineering improvements.
Education
- BS in a quantitative field (Computer Science, Engineering, Math/Statistics, or similar).
Preferred Education
- Masters in a quantitative field (Computer Science, Engineering, Math/Statistics, or similar).
Benefits & conditions
The hiring range for this position in Seattle, WA and New York, NY is $123,000 - $165,000 per year and in Glendale, CA is $117,500 - $157,500. The base pay actually offered will take into account internal equity and also may vary depending on the candidate's geographic region, job-related knowledge, skills, and experience among other factors. A bonus and/or long-term incentive units may be provided as part of the compensation package, in addition to the full range of medical, financial, and/or other benefits, dependent on the level and position offered.
